Seattle got almost the same amount of snow it gets in a year in one day, leaving officials scrambling to get people off the streets and Washington's governor declaring a state of emergency.
Seattle-Tacoma International Airport had 6.4 inches of snow Friday, according to the National Weather Service. It's the second-most snow recorded in the area in a day for the past 20 years, and more is still to come.

Seattle, Washington gets 37 inches of rain, on average, per year. The US average is 39 inches of rain per year. Seattle averages 5 inches of snow per year.
